Transaction 2bb0af90b3df0798ba753fc57533b60aa262f94f044271119e02220d76d3dba4

2 Input
1 Outputs
  • 2bb0af90b3df0798ba753fc57533b60aa262f94f044271119e02220d76d3dba4:0
  • value  10678943
    address  1CfVcRgGFB4BcrRFi8pLA7K1ed4s4nmcfN